Description
The MAX690A/MAX692A/MAX802L/MAX802M/MAX805L reduce the plexity and number of ponents required for power-supply monitoring and batterycontrol functions in microprocessor (μP) systems. They significantly improve system reliability and accuracy pared to separate ICs or discrete ponents.
These parts provide four functions:
1) A reset output during power-up, power-down, and brownout conditions.
2) Battery-backup switching for CMOS RAM, CMOS μP, or other low-power logic.
3) A reset pulse if the optional watchdog timer has not been toggled within 1.6s.
4) A 1.25V threshold detector for power-fail warning or low-battery detection, or to monitor a power supply other than +5V.
The parts differ in their reset-voltage threshold levels and reset outputs. The MAX690A/MAX802L/MAX805L generate a reset pulse when the supply voltage drops below 4.65V, and the MAX692A/MAX802M generate a reset below 4.40V. The MAX802L/MAX802M guarantee power-fail accuracies to ±2%. The MAX805L is the same as the MAX690A except that RESET is provided instead of RESET.
All parts are available in 8-pin DIP and SO packages. The MAX690A/MAX802L are pin patible with the MAX690 and MAX694. The MAX692A/MAX802M are pin patible with the MAX692.

Features
- - Precision Supply Voltage Monitor: 4.65V for MAX690A/MAX802L/MAX805L 4.40V for MAX692A/MAX802M
- - Reset Time Delay: 200ms
- - Watchdog Timer: 1.6s Timeout
- - Battery-Backup Power Switching
- - 200μA Quiescent Supply Current
- - 50n A Quiescent Supply Current in Battery Backup Mode
- - Voltage Monitor for Power-Fail or Low-Battery Warning
- - Power-Fail Accuracy Guaranteed to ±2% (MAX802L/M)
- - Guaranteed RESET Assertion to VCC = 1V
